Transaction 593950b3df1261640b6395bbc93b13168b1c3a590ffbb661a652c97715fa6ed6
1 Input
1 Output
-
593950b3df1261640b6395bbc93b13168b1c3a590ffbb661a652c97715fa6ed6:0
- value
- 25828749
- script pubkey
- OP_0 OP_PUSHBYTES_20 33d847543d45c5281b393e38ba994dda9a3b91d5
- address
- bc1qx0vyw4paghzjsxee8cut4x2dm2drhyw4ug55nd